speaking of AM supershifters (gen 3)

did anyone have a problem with the roll pin in the shifter coupling breaking? (the thing that attatches the piston to the dog gear shaft)
What pressure are you shifting at? We sheared off that roll pin in one of our Gen 2 shifters last year. Shifting these things at 60PSI is a big no-no. When I asked Andy Baker, I seem to remember him saying that 25PSI is more than sufficient. Though I guess it shouldn't be surprising that applying that much force to one of those pins would wreck it (as anybody who had difficulty assembling Toughboxes this year will tell you), it'd be a nice warning to have in the documentation.
